There are more than 1800 witnesses, the accused might not see the fate of trial in his life, bail granted by Supreme Court to a 75 years old man

The Division bench of Justices S. Abdul Nazeer and V. Ramasubramanian granted bail to a 75 years old man who is in jail for about seven and half years and there is likelihood of trial taking long time. 

It was argued by Senior Advocate Mukul Rohatgi that there are more than 80 FIRs clubbed and there are 3 more FIRs to be clubbed with the bunch making the tally of witnesses to 3500 and only about 350 witnesses have been examined.

On inquiry made by the court, the state counsel submitted before the court that there are only 1800 witnesses and more than 400 witnesses have been examined.

The Top Court while granting bail to accused orally observed that the accused might not see the end of trial in these circumstances.

Case details :-

Bhagwat

Vs

The State of Maharashtra 

SLP cr. No. 9904/2022
